
A storage rack roll forming machine is designed to produce structural steel components used in warehouse racking systems. These components are essential for building storage solutions in logistics centers, manufacturing plants, retail distribution hubs, and e-commerce warehouses.

The production process is usually straightforward in concept, but highly controlled in execution.
The steel coil is loaded onto the decoiler. The coil may vary depending on rack design, thickness requirements, and material grade.
The material passes through the feeding and leveling section. This step helps ensure that the strip enters the punching and forming sections in a stable condition.
Punching is one of the most important stages in rack profile production. Holes and slots are needed for beam connection, assembly flexibility, and structural installation.
The strip then enters the roll forming stations, where it is gradually shaped into the final rack profile. The forming process must remain stable to avoid twist, distortion, or dimensional inconsistency.
After forming, the profile is cut to the required length. Accurate cutting ensures proper fit during rack assembly.
Finished profiles move to the output section for collection, packaging, or further assembly.
